If you are in the West End the Tongue and Brisket in Wardour Street , just off of Oxford Street. They cure it themselves and it tastes amazing. It’s a family business started by the owners grandfather.
Huge sandwich and a coffee is around a tenner. (I got a large , they do a medium one too)
